Description
"Beet the Vandel Buster Excellion" is the second season of the anime adaptation of Riku Sanjo and Koji Inada's manga series. It continues the adventures of Beet, a young Vandel Buster, in a world plagued by monstrous creatures known as Vandels. The story picks up after Beet and his companions have formed the team "Zenon Warriors," dedicated to defeating the Vandels and restoring peace to their world.

The narrative centers on Beet's growth as a warrior and his quest to confront the powerful Vandel Excellion, who poses a significant threat to humanity. Excellion, a high-ranking Vandel, commands a legion of minions and seeks to dominate the world. Beet, driven by his determination and sense of justice, strives to unlock the full potential of his Saiga weapon, a mystical artifact that grants him extraordinary powers. Alongside his allies—Poala, a skilled fighter; Grifton, a seasoned warrior; and Zenon, a mysterious and powerful Buster—Beet faces increasingly dangerous challenges.

The series explores themes of camaraderie, perseverance, and the struggle between good and evil. Each episode builds on the team's efforts to strengthen their abilities and confront the escalating threats posed by Excellion and his forces. The plot is structured around episodic battles and strategic missions, interspersed with moments of character development and backstory. As the Zenon Warriors progress, they uncover deeper mysteries about the Vandels' origins and the true nature of their powers.

The main characters are defined by their distinct personalities and roles within the team. Beet's unwavering optimism and bravery serve as the driving force, while Poala provides tactical expertise and emotional support. Grifton's experience and wisdom balance the group, and Zenon's enigmatic presence adds depth to the team dynamics. Together, they navigate a world filled with danger, forging bonds and honing their skills to achieve their ultimate goal of defeating Excellion and protecting humanity.

The series maintains a balance between action-packed sequences and character-driven storytelling, offering a cohesive narrative that builds toward a climactic confrontation with Excellion. The stakes are high, and the challenges faced by the Zenon Warriors reflect the broader struggle against the Vandels' tyranny. Through its engaging plot and well-defined characters, "Beet the Vandel Buster Excellion" delivers a compelling continuation of the saga, appealing to fans of adventure and fantasy anime.
